How to Invest in Commercial Real Estate?

Investing in commercial real estate can be a lucrative business. It involves purchasing, leasing, and managing properties for income and capital appreciation. Commercial real estate can provide investors with a steady stream of rental income, tax benefits, and potential appreciation.

The first step in investing in commercial real estate is to assess the potential of the property. Consider factors such as the location, size, amenities, and zoning regulations of the property. Assessing these factors will help identify the right type of property to purchase and the right price to pay.

Once the right property is identified, it is important to understand the local real estate market. Research current market conditions to understand the pricing of comparable properties, the availability of financing, and the potential for future appreciation.

After selecting a property, it is important to secure financing. Banks and other lenders typically require a significant down payment and a good credit score. It is also important to have a realistic budget in place that can cover the mortgage payments and other costs associated with owning a commercial property.

Once the financing is secured, the next step is to manage the property. This includes collecting rental payments, monitoring the condition of the property, and staying up-to-date with local laws and regulations. It is also important to create a plan for maintaining and repairing the property.

Investing in commercial real estate can be a rewarding experience. It requires research, planning, and financial savvy to select the right property, secure financing, and manage the property. When done correctly, it can provide a steady stream of income and potential for capital appreciation.
